Overview:
This is the fourth of a series of four planned events where SParkers get a chance to share their views, knowledge and experience of managing their work in Schome Park. By the end of the four events, the goal will be to develop an information management skills toolkit using the wiki, and other tools, which will be available for all SParkers to use and to build on to support their projects and activities.
Session Four: Defining and building the Information Management Skills Toolkit
Overview: Envisioning the Toolkit.
This session will scope the form and content of our Toolkit. There will be a debate on the potential to trial a "games based learning" approach to information management skills development and evaluate the benefits to adopting this approach in Schome Park.
- Session One, Tuesday 5th February 2008: How do SParkers currently organise and manage their activities in Schome Park?
- Session Two, 19th February 2008:Using interviews for information gathering and scoping further work
- Session Three, Tuesday 4th March 2008: Methods and techniques: Participatory Action Research
